Senior Instructional Designer india 4 years INR 2.0 - 4.0 Lacs P.A. On-site Full Time

Purpose of the Role: The Senior Instructional Designer will lead the design and development of eLearning materials and ensure learning outcomes are effectively achieved through structured, interactive, and visually engaging modules. The role involves close collaboration with the UK team and mentoring junior designers. Key Responsibilities: Design and storyboard digital courses using ADDIE and Bloom’s Taxonomy frameworks. Translate SME content into engaging and effective learning experiences. • Collaborate with developers and graphic designers on module production. Review and approve learning materials for clarity, consistency, and accuracy. Mentor junior instructional designers and oversee quality standards. Required Skills and Experience: 4–6 years of experience in instructional design or digital education. Strong proficiency in Articulate Storyline, Rise, and PowerPoint. Excellent writing and visual communication skills. Understanding of learner engagement strategies and assessment design. Desirable Qualifications: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Education, Instructional Design, or related field. Graphic Designer / MultiMedia Artist bharatpur, bhubaneswar, orissa 5 years INR 36.0 - 60.0 Lacs P.A. On-site Full Time

Purpose of the Role: The Graphic Designer / Multimedia Artist will produce high-quality visual assets, animations, and infographics to support the creation of Onboard Maritime’s eLearning courses. The designer will ensure all visuals align with brand guidelines and enhance learning effectiveness. Key Responsibilities: Design layouts, icons, infographics, and screen templates for Storyline and Rise. Develop and edit multimedia assets (graphics, images, animations). Collaborate with instructional designers to visualise course content. Maintain a central library of reusable design assets. Ensure consistency with brand and accessibility standards. Required Skills and Experience: 3–5 years of experience in graphic or multimedia design. Strong proficiency in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, and After Effects. Excellent sense of colour, layout, and digital design. Ability to work collaboratively under tight deadlines. Desirable Qualifications: Bachelor’s degree in Graphic Design, Multimedia, or Fine Arts. Junior Instructional Designer bharatpur, bhubaneswar, orissa 3 years INR 2.0 - 5.0 Lacs P.A. On-site Full Time

Purpose of the Role: The Junior Instructional Designer will assist in the development of learning storyboards, assessments, and course content, supporting senior team members in producing high-quality online learning materials. Key Responsibilities: Support storyboard creation based on SME-provided materials. Develop quizzes, knowledge checks, and assessments. Format and prepare e-learning materials using Articulate Rise and Storyline. Conduct proofreading and consistency checks. Manage version control and contribute to content documentation. Required Skills and Experience: 1–3 years of experience in instructional design or e-learning. Proficiency with Microsoft Office and familiarity with Articulate 360. Strong attention to detail and English communication skills. Enthusiasm for creative learning technologies. Desirable Qualifications: Graduate degree in Education, Communication, or a related discipline.
